I took a look at buying the M-Performance exhaust from Cotswold BMW in the UK. They're regularly helping UK based folks (here is a thread they run on parts pricing) ... and I used them to get a genuine M-Performance rear diffuser for my car ... landed cost was about $900 compared to $2,400 buying locally.
At the time, I recall it was going to cost about $3k landed (they had a sale going) ... so you'd have to cough for GST, but even then, it was less than half the price of buying here. I didn't end up pulling the trigger and I'm happy with the stock exhaust ... so just sharing my experience. Cheers, |
